The MC9S12DG256MPVE is a highly integrated microcontroller (MCU) component developed by NXP Semiconductors. It belongs to the MC9S12DG256 family and is specifically designed for automotive applications. With its advanced features and capabilities, this component offers a wide range of functionalities for automotive control systems. Here are the key features of the MC9S12DG256MPVE:
1. Microcontroller Unit (MCU): The MC9S12DG256MPVE is based on a 16-bit HCS12X CPU core, which provides enhanced performance and efficiency. It operates at a maximum frequency of 25 MHz, enabling fast execution of complex tasks.
2. Memory: This component is equipped with 256 KB of Flash memory, allowing for the storage of program code. It also integrates 12 KB of RAM, which provides temporary storage for data during program execution.
3. Communication Interfaces: The MC9S12DG256MPVE supports various communication protocols, making it suitable for automotive applications. It features two CAN (Controller Area Network) interfaces that facilitate communication with other ECUs (Electronic Control Units). Additionally, it includes a Serial Peripheral Interface (SPI) and a Serial Communications Interface (SCI) for data exchange.
